Homeownership Challenges in Montana

Montana is the Treasure State, famous for its breathtaking mountains, wide-open spaces, and rugged independence. But owning a home in Big Sky Country requires a level of resilience and preparation that homeowners in milder climates simply don't have to think about. The environment here is beautiful, but it is also completely unforgiving.

The defining challenge of Montana homeownership is the winter. Winters here are long, harsh, and characterized by extreme, plunging temperatures and heavy snowfall. A reliable heating system isn't just about comfort in Montana; it is a matter of absolute survival. When temperatures drop well below zero, a failing furnace or a frozen pipe can turn into a catastrophic emergency in a matter of hours.

Adding to the challenge is the geography. Many Montana homes are located in rural or remote areas, away from major city centers like Billings or Missoula. If your heating system breaks down in the middle of a blizzard, getting a contractor out to your property can be incredibly difficult and incredibly expensive. The extreme cold also puts immense strain on plumbing, causing pipes to freeze and water heaters to work continuously to keep up with the demand.

Even the summers, though shorter, can bring intense heat, meaning your home’s systems never really get a break. This constant battle against extreme elements accelerates wear and tear, making sudden breakdowns inevitable. Tips for Montana Homeowners

Preparation is everything in Montana. Here is how to keep your home protected.

The Absolute Necessity of Winterizing Montana Plumbing

In Montana, winterizing isn't optional. Long before the first deep freeze, you must disconnect all hoses and shut off the water supply to exterior spigots. If you have water lines running through unheated spaces like crawlspaces, garages, or exterior walls, they must be heavily insulated with foam sleeves or heat tape. During extreme cold snaps, opening cabinet doors under sinks and letting faucets drip slightly can relieve pressure and prevent a catastrophic burst pipe.

Why Your Furnace Needs an Annual Inspection Before Winter

You cannot risk a furnace failure in a Montana winter. An annual tune-up by a professional is vital. They will inspect the heat exchanger for cracks (a major carbon monoxide risk), ensure the blower motor is operating efficiently, and verify that the thermostat is communicating correctly. A well-maintained furnace not only prevents emergency breakdowns but also runs more efficiently, saving you significant money on high winter heating bills.

Managing Ice Dams on Heavily Snowed Roofs

Heavy Montana snowfall combined with heat escaping from your attic creates ice dams—thick ridges of ice at the edge of your roof that trap melting snow. This trapped water can quickly leak into your home, destroying drywall and insulation. The most effective prevention is ensuring your attic is heavily insulated and properly ventilated. This keeps the roof deck cold, preventing the snow from melting prematurely and forming the ice dam in the first place.
